A complete description of the game is … WebThe pieces notations: King= K, Queen= Q, Rook= R, Bishop= B, Knight= N, pawn= (nothing) To indicate the best chess move, you have to write the initial letter of the piece and the destination square. The destination square has to be indicated like this: first the letter of the file and then the number of the rank, e.g. c5 . But not 5c ! agence botella uzès

A stalemate is a situation where the opponent's king is not in check, but none of the opponent's pieces can be moved in a legal way. m4 フェアウェイウッド 買取価格WebChess Move Notation To indicate a piece’s movement, the first uppercase letter is used, and then the square to which it moved. For example, Be5 means you moved the Bishop to the e5 square. Nf3 means that you moved your Knight to the f3 square. c5 means you moved a pawn to the c5 square (for pawns you do not need to use a lowercase p). agence britannia quiberonWeb7 jun. 2024 · How to understand chess notation.
